Maison Tessa is in the beautiful village of Eygalières, part of Les Alpilles Natural Regional Park in the Bouches-du-Rhône department of southern France, only 12km from Saint-Rémy-de-Provence. As well as admiring the villages and landscapes of Les Alpilles, it is a great base for visiting Avignon, L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ue, the Luberon and beyond.

The villa is part of a collection of three houses with a shared entrance gate – just stroll to the village and within a couple of minutes you could be sitting with a coffee or glass of local wine at Café de la Place where locals gather. It’s a joy to wander around Eygalières with its inviting restaurants (from authentic to high-end), charming shops and tree-lined lanes with café terraces. Walk to the very top of the village, passing characterful old houses, for idyllic views of Les Alpilles.

There is a small grocery store in the village and an atmospheric Friday morning market. Larger supermarkets can be found near Orgon (8km) and the artistic town of Saint-Rémy-de-Provence (12km) whilst the vibrant Wednesday morning market in Saint-Rémy is not to be missed, a fantastic way to pick up a wealth of Provençal delights. Spend time in Saint-Rémy’s art galleries and learning about Van Gogh’s life and inspirations.

This is a popular area of cyclists who can bike along the country lanes passing gorgeous scenery of olive groves, farmland, vineyards and woodland. Les Alpilles region also offers opportunities for hiking, rock-climbing and horse-riding whilst canoeing and kayaking enthusiasts should head to the Sorgue River near Fontaine-de-Vaucluse (30km).

Look out for delightful markets and wonderful restaurants across nearby villages and towns. Maussane-les-Alpilles (17km) hosts a lovely market on a Thursday morning, not far from Rick Stein’s beloved Le Bistrot du Paradou (19km). You are also well placed for visiting the Luberon – some of its iconic perched villages such as Gordes, Ménerbes and Bonnieux can be reached within a 45-minute drive.

Meanwhile, discover the Sunday morning brocante in the picturesque town of L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ue (25km), known for its waterways and antiques, admire the UNESCO World Heritage sites of Avignon (33km) or venture south-west towards artistic Arles (37km), the gateway to the captivating Camargue.

This part of Provence is lovely for families. It’s fantastic to be able to stroll to local café terraces, shops and restaurants in the picture-perfect village of Eygalières. Climb to the very top of the village for stunning views of Les Alpilles.

There are some pretty walks nearby and the village is a popular base for keen cyclists. The region also offers horse-riding, pony-trekking and horse-riding whilst canoeing and kayaking can be found around half an hour away near Fontaine-de-Vaucluse.

Indeed, when visiting Fontaine-de-Vaucluse look out for other outdoor activities in the height of the summer including a tree-top activity centre near Lagnes, Passerelles des Cîmes. Meanwhile, animal lovers may enjoy time at the charming farm, L'Arche de Méo, only a 10-minute drive away, where you can feed animals in lovely surroundings. Provence’s much larger Zoo Barben is a 45-minute drive away.

When visiting Avignon for the day, a tourist road train tours the UNESCO World Heritage site in the summer season. Older children may also like to hire bikes in the city and cycle over to the Rhône’s largest river island, île de la Barthelasse, for lovely views of the Palais des Papes and Pont d’Avignon.
